About the Author - Robert William Service, also known as the Bard of the Yukon, was a poet and writer who found inspiration in the Canadian North. He lived through a time of great upheaval, including World War I, which he served in as an ambulance driver and stretcher bearer. His experiences during the war and his time in the Yukon helped shape his writing, including his most famous works, such as "The Shooting of Dan McGrew" and "The Cremation of Sam McGee". "Carry On" was first published in Service's collection of poems titled "Rhymes of a Red Cross Man" in 1916, during the height of World War I. The poem was likely inspired by Service's experiences as a Red Cross worker and ambulance driver, witnessing the struggles and hardships of soldiers on the front lines. It serves as a message of hope and perseverance to those facing difficult circumstances, encouraging them to carry on in the face of adversity. Edgar Albert Guest was a prolific writer and poet whose work was widely read and celebrated throughout the first half of the 20th century. Known as "the poet of the people," Guest wrote more than 11,000 poems, and his work has touched the lives of countless readers over the years. In "A Child of Mine," Guest draws upon his own experience of losing two of his children to offer comfort to others who may be experiencing the same pain. The poem reminds us of the beauty and gift of the few years we have with our children, and how even in loss, we can cherish those memories as a lasting legacy.
